Question

A security engineer recently discovered a vulnerability in the operating system of the company VMs. The operations team reviews the issue and decides all VMs need to be updated from version 3.4.0 to 3.4.1. Which of the following best describes the type of update that will be applied?

Options

  • AConsistent
  • BMajor
  • CMinor
  • DEphemeral

Explanation

{"question_number": 5, "explanation": "Semantic versioning follows a Major.Minor.Patch format. In the version change from 3.4.0 to 3.4.1, only the third digit (patch/build number) changed, while the major version (3) and minor version (4) remained the same. This indicates a small, targeted fix - such as a security patch for a specific CVE - with no new features or breaking changes. Among the available choices, 'Minor' is the correct category because the update is neither a major release (which changes the first digit) nor an insignificant ephemeral change.
